| Background | RCC2/TD-60 is a member of the RCC1 (regulator of chromosome condensation 1) family of guanine nucleotide exchange factors. RCC2/TD-60 is associated with the chromosome passenger complex (CPC), which also consists of aurora B kinase, borealin, INCENP (inner centromere protein) and survivin. The CPC acts at various stages of mitosis, interacts with microtubules and is required for proper chromosome segregation and cytokinesis. Regulation of aurora B kinase is key in the regulation of the CPC. In late mitosis, RCC2/TD-60 is required for spindle assembly and recruitment of survivin and aurora B. RCC2/TD-60 is also required for aurora B activation in vitro and localization of the CPC to centromeres. |
